What is File Transfer?

The Vital Role of File Transfer Security in Modern Computing: Risks and Prevention Through Effective Antivirus Measures

File transfer refers to the transfer of digital files from one system or device to another, usually done through the use of networks or other types of connectivity. This process is integral to modern computing and underpins numerous everyday tasks and functions. it also presents a range of potential security risks, particularly regarding the transmission and handling of sensitive data, that require effective antivirus measures to prevent intrusion and exploitation.

Numerous methods for file transfer exist, including simple browser options such as downloads and uploads, email attachments, cloud services, or direct device-to-device wire, or wireless connectivity. These methods vary in terms of their ease of use, speed, capacity, security, and other factors, but all require specific protocols for the safe, effective, and efficient transfer of data from one endpoint to the other.

Maintaining security in file transfers is essential to prevent access to confidential or sensitive information by malicious actors. File Transfer FAQs

What is a file transfer?

A file transfer is the process of moving files or data from one device to another over a network, such as the internet.

What are some common methods of file transfer?

Some common methods of file transfer include email attachments, cloud storage services, FTP (File Transfer Protocol), and P2P (peer-to-peer) file sharing.

How can I ensure the security of my files during transfer?

To ensure the security of your files during transfer, use secure transfer protocols like SFTP (Secure File Transfer Protocol) or HTTPS (Hypertext Transfer Protocol Secure), use strong passwords, encrypt the files before transfer, and use reputable antivirus software to scan the files for malware.

What should I do if I suspect that a file I received through a file transfer is infected with a virus?

If you suspect that a file you received through a file transfer is infected with a virus, immediately disconnect from the internet, quarantine the file, and run a thorough scan of your system using your antivirus software. If your antivirus detects a virus, follow the software's recommendations for removing it and any associated malware.
